Panama 66 partners to revitalize Balboa Park’s former Village Grill
The former Village Grill, a walk-up dining establishment that closed in Balboa Park in 2017, will soon come back to life under new management. San Diego restaurateurs Jeff Motch and Clea Hantman, who co-own Panama 66 in Balboa Park and Blind Lady Ale House in Normal Heights, have been selected by the city of San Diego to renovate the quick-service restaurant location between the Casa del Prado Theatre and Spanish Village Art Center.
